hoping someone can help, cuenttly fitting an rs250 rear shock and modded rear link to my track bike unfortunatly i never measured the ride height prior to starting. Can somone please tell me the measurement from the cente of the wheel to a fixed point on the subframe so i can check this. the bike needs to be on the ground not on a paddock stand or you can (not necessarily will) get an odd reading.

I make it 480mm from middle of rear wheel nut to the top edge of the top of the rear sub frame, assuming you measure straight up. Difficult to explain but hope it helps.
